How Virtual CFOs Manage Accounts – Production, Analysis & Interpretation

Virtual CFOs manage accounts with a key focus on producing, analysing, and interpreting monthly management accounts. These comprehensive reports are essential for businesses seeking clarity on financial performance. Through detailed analysis, virtual CFOs and financial management teams provide insights that help identify trends, assess profitability, and guide strategic decision-making. Accurate management accounts reporting allows companies to compare actual outcomes against forecasts, pinpointing any deviations early on.

Effective Monthly Account Production

Virtual CFOs manage accounts by preparing detailed monthly management reports. These typically include profit and loss statements, balance sheets, and cash flow summaries. Such reports give a clear picture of the business’s financial health, highlighting how current performance stacks up against the budget. By focusing on management accounts reporting and integrating key performance indicators (KPIs), virtual CFOs ensure that each report is customised to meet the unique needs of the business. This personalised approach helps stakeholders make informed decisions.

Comprehensive Variance Analysis

One of the core responsibilities when virtual CFOs manage accounts is conducting variance analysis. This involves comparing actual financial performance with planned forecasts to spot any discrepancies. Whether it’s unexpected costs or lower-than-anticipated revenue, this analysis helps determine the underlying causes. By diving into market conditions, operational inefficiencies, or unplanned expenses, virtual CFOs and financial management experts can uncover the reasons behind these variances. With this understanding, businesses can adjust their strategies quickly, addressing problems before they escalate.

Actionable Insights from Data Interpretation

Beyond just reporting numbers, virtual CFOs manage accounts by interpreting data to provide actionable recommendations. Instead of leaving the figures as static data, they turn the information into strategic insights. For instance, if the analysis shows declining sales in a specific product line, the Virtual CFO might advise a change in marketing tactics or an adjustment in pricing strategies. This proactive approach transforms management accounts reporting into a dynamic tool that aids in business growth and improvement.

Forecast Revisions and Dynamic Planning

Virtual CFOs and financial management teams utilise insights from management accounts to update forecasts and adjust financial plans. By revising forecasts regularly based on the latest data, they help businesses remain agile and prepared for shifts in the market. This continuous planning ensures that the company’s financial strategies are always aligned with its current performance and future goals. It’s this adaptability that makes virtual CFOs manage accounts effectively, enhancing a business’s ability to respond to new challenges.

Virtual CFOs and Cash Flow Forecasting: Essential Techniques for Business Success

Effective virtual CFOs and cash flow forecasting are critical in maintaining a business’s financial health and stability. Virtual CFOs employ advanced forecasting models and proactive cash flow management strategies to ensure a steady cash position, prevent unexpected financial issues, and help businesses meet their obligations on time.

Key Cash Flow Forecasting Models Used by Virtual CFOs

  1. Direct Method Forecasting

The direct method focuses on actual expected payments and receipts. Virtual CFOs use this approach by analysing detailed data from accounts receivable, accounts payable, and payroll schedules. This method is perfect for short-term forecasting as it offers a clear view of daily cash flow, allowing businesses to manage liquidity effectively and address immediate cash needs. This technique is a cornerstone of virtual CFOs cash flow management, helping maintain precise and timely cash flow insights.

  1. Indirect Method Forecasting

The indirect method begins with net income and adjusts for factors like changes in working capital and non-cash expenses. This model helps with long-term planning, providing a comprehensive view of how operational decisions affect cash flow. Virtual CFOs use this approach to align cash flow forecasts with overall financial goals, ensuring businesses can plan strategically. This method plays a key role in virtual CFOs and cash flow forecasting, especially for developing sustainable financial plans.

  1. Scenario Analysis and Sensitivity Testing

Virtual CFOs conduct scenario analysis to predict cash flow under different market conditions, such as changes in sales volume or price fluctuations. Sensitivity testing then highlights which variables have the greatest impact on cash flow. By using these techniques, businesses can anticipate potential financial challenges and adjust their strategies accordingly, making cash flow management strategies more resilient.

Cash Flow Management Strategies Employed by Virtual CFOs

  1. Working Capital Optimisation

Virtual CFOs focus on improving working capital efficiency by managing inventory, speeding up receivables collections, and negotiating favourable payment terms. This approach helps free up cash that might otherwise be tied up in business operations, increasing liquidity and flexibility. As part of virtual CFOs cash flow management, this strategy helps businesses maintain a healthy cash balance.

  1. Establishing Cash Buffers

Having a cash buffer acts as a financial safety net for unforeseen expenses or economic downturns. Virtual CFOs typically advise businesses to hold liquid assets that cover several months of operating costs. This method helps safeguard against unexpected cash flow disruptions, reinforcing overall financial stability.

  1. Automated Cash Flow Monitoring

Implementing automated tools for real-time cash flow tracking is a key practice in virtual CFOs cash flow management. These tools provide continuous insights into cash positions, enabling immediate action if any discrepancies occur. This real-time visibility is vital for preventing cash shortages and ensuring smooth operations.

Virtual CFO Debt Management Strategies for Managing Customer and Supplier Debt Positions

Effective virtual CFO debt management strategies are essential for improving cash flow and optimising working capital. By focusing on managing customer and supplier debt positions, Virtual CFOs ensure businesses remain financially stable, reducing risk and improving liquidity. This comprehensive approach allows companies to address both customer receivables and supplier obligations, ensuring smooth operations and robust financial health.

Key Strategies for Managing Customer Debt Positions

Improving Receivables Collection: One of the most effective virtual CFO debt management strategies is to accelerate the collection of receivables. Virtual CFOs implement strategies such as offering early payment discounts, sending automated payment reminders, and setting clear payment terms with customers. They also monitor aging reports to identify overdue accounts. When necessary, Virtual CFOs take action to recover outstanding debts quickly, thus maintaining a predictable cash flow.

Customer Credit Risk Management: 

Properly managing customer credit is another important strategy. Virtual CFOs assess a customer’s creditworthiness before extending credit terms. This helps minimise bad debts. By setting credit limits and regularly reviewing customer payment behaviour, debt position management by virtual CFOs helps businesses adjust payment terms when required to protect cash flow and avoid significant financial risks.

Invoice Financing Solutions: 

For businesses with longer payment cycles, Virtual CFOs often recommend invoice financing solutions. These solutions allow companies to sell unpaid invoices to third-party financiers at a discounted rate. This gives businesses immediate access to cash, enhancing liquidity without waiting for customers to settle their debts. It’s an effective way to keep cash flow consistent even when customers delay payments.

Key Strategies for Managing Supplier Debt Positions

Negotiating Supplier Payment Terms: 

A key component of managing customer and supplier debt positions involves renegotiating payment terms with suppliers. Virtual CFOs work with suppliers to secure longer payment periods, which ease cash flow pressures. By negotiating extended terms, businesses can retain cash for longer periods without damaging relationships with suppliers.

Dynamic Discounting for Early Payments: 

Virtual CFOs also implement dynamic discounting, where businesses pay suppliers earlier in exchange for discounts. This strategy benefits both parties. The business reduces costs through the discount, and the supplier benefits from early cash inflows. This strategy enhances debt position management by virtual CFOs, allowing businesses to manage both costs and relationships effectively.

Cash Flow Forecasting and Budgeting: 

Accurate cash flow forecasting is crucial for managing supplier obligations without disrupting business operations. Virtual CFOs track cash flow closely and prepare detailed budgets to forecast future payments. This allows businesses to anticipate their financial needs and avoid any surprises when supplier payments are due.

How Cost Analysis by Virtual CFOs Drives Business Growth

Cost analysis by Virtual CFOs plays a pivotal role in improving a company’s financial performance. By thoroughly examining income and expenditure, virtual CFOs cost-optimisation strategies enable businesses to identify inefficiencies and reduce unnecessary spending. This proactive approach enhances the bottom line and supports long-term financial stability.

Key Cost Analysis and Reduction Strategies by Virtual CFOs

Detailed Income and Expenditure Analysis

Virtual CFOs begin with a meticulous review of financial statements. This includes analysing income streams and every expense line to detect inefficiencies, overspending, or unproductive costs. Cost analysis by Virtual CFOs ensures a granular understanding of the business’s financial health, enabling strategic cost cuts without compromising operational efficiency.

Benchmarking and Competitive Analysis

An essential aspect of cost analysis by Virtual CFOs is benchmarking against industry standards. By comparing a company’s cost structure with that of competitors, virtual CFOs can identify areas where businesses may be overspending. This comparison allows for targeted adjustments to align more closely with industry norms and drive savings.

Supplier Cost Management

Virtual CFOs also scrutinise supplier contracts, renegotiating terms or exploring alternative options to reduce procurement costs. This could include leveraging volume discounts, early payment terms, or switching to more competitive suppliers. Effective supplier cost management is a key element of cost reduction strategies by virtual CFOs, helping businesses maximise their financial efficiency while maintaining quality.

Process Optimisation and Automation

Automation is a vital tool in virtual CFOs cost-optimisation strategies. Virtual CFOs identify processes that can be streamlined to reduce manual intervention and eliminate errors. Implementing automated systems for tasks like invoicing or expense tracking reduces administrative costs, optimises workflows, and frees up valuable resources for more strategic tasks.

Expense Categorisation and Prioritisation

By categorising expenses and prioritising them, Virtual CFOs help businesses focus on areas that matter most. This means ensuring essential functions like R&D or marketing are well-funded, while cutting back on non-essential areas. This method helps businesses ensure that their cost reduction strategies by virtual CFOs have a long-lasting and positive impact on overall financial health.

Continuous Monitoring and Reporting

Ongoing oversight is essential for assessing the success of cost-saving initiatives. Virtual CFOs cost-optimisation strategies include real-time reporting on the effectiveness of cost reduction efforts. This allows businesses to adapt quickly and maintain control over their financial performance.
